I love you, but goodbye.CHIHIRO

CHIHRO’s heartrending song gently accompanies those struggling with unrequited love.
It delicately portrays the inner conflict of a woman who chooses to part ways despite still being in love.
Released in October 2017, the track was also used as the theme song for a romance program on AbemaTV, resonating with many listeners.
It’s a song that supports those suffering from an unattainable love or those who have decided to end a relationship.
Crying your heart out while listening might help you take a step toward a new love.

Can’t Stop Fallin’ in Loveglobe

Released in 1997, this is a poignant ballad by globe—known for many hit songs—that sings of an unrequited love.
It portrays a love that can’t be stopped, no matter how hard one tries.
The song captures the heartache of a woman who has fallen for a man who already has a partner.
While she knows she must give up at some point, she doesn’t want to lose the one she loves.
It’s a classic that conveys the anguish of an unattainable love.
Street Loveindigo la End

This is a love song by indigo la End about a finished romance that must not be known by anyone.
It’s included on their 2019 album “Nureyuku Shōsetsu” (My Soaking Novel).
The song feels like a letter addressed to an ex-lover, conveying lingering attachment and frustration—though they’ve broken up, the feelings remain.
It says, no matter what happens, I want to keep loving you, but knowing those feelings won’t reach you anymore makes it all the more heartbreaking.
Depicting pure love and the painful outcome of a difficult relationship, it’s a breakup song recommended for anyone experiencing an unrequited love.
A triangular lovesaji

A saji song that portrays the pain of unrequited love with a heart-wrenching voice and delicate words.
The aching feelings of being unable to hold back one’s love are expressed with striking directness.
Many listeners will inevitably relate to the narrator’s position—unable to become a lover yet continuing to harbor unwavering affection.
Included on their second mini-album Hanabi no Uta, released in September 2020, the track became a hit through TikTok.
The arrangement, featuring live strings, further enhances the song’s appeal.
It’s a piece that offers solace to anyone who has experienced heartbreak or unrequited love—or is struggling with it right now.
